What Online Store Hosting Actually Does For Sales

Your host provides the infrastructure behind product pages, cart actions, image requests, and checkout visits. Understanding that connection helps you judge hosting by business impact rather than storage space or a low introductory price.

Hosting Is More Than A Place To Store Your Website

Web hosting is the server environment where your website files and data live, but ecommerce adds constant processing. Your store loads product data, checks inventory, applies discounts, creates customer sessions, sends information to payment services, and updates orders. The hosting environment affects how efficiently those requests are handled.

A brochure site can survive a short slowdown with little consequence. A store may lose a buying session. A shopper can click “add to cart,” wait, assume nothing happened, and leave. During a launch or promotion, insufficient resources can expose the same problem to many customers at once.

That is why I recommend treating hosting as sales infrastructure. Ask what happens when traffic rises, the product database grows, or several shoppers reach checkout simultaneously.

A useful setup should provide fast page delivery, stable processing for dynamic actions, secure connections, recoverable backups, and enough headroom for realistic traffic spikes. Those qualities do not create demand for your products, but they remove technical friction that can stop interested shoppers from buying.

Speed, Reliability, And Checkout Confidence Work Together

Store speed is not one number. Shoppers experience a sequence: a collection loads, product images appear, filters respond, the cart updates, and checkout moves forward. Hosting influences server response, database work, cached content, and the ability to stay responsive under load.

Reliability matters for the same reason. A store can technically remain online while becoming too slow to use. You need both availability and usable performance.

Security also supports confidence. HTTPS, current software, malware protection, secure account access, and safe payment handling reduce the chance of browser warnings, compromised pages, or checkout interruptions. For a small business, a serious incident can consume time that should be spent on customers, fulfillment, and marketing.

I would rather choose hosting that is comfortably capable at normal traffic than save a small amount each month and operate close to the account’s limits. Ecommerce problems are most expensive when the store finally receives the traffic you worked to create.

The goal is not to buy the most powerful server available. It is to make performance, reliability, and security predictable enough that hosting stays in the background while customers shop.

Choose The Right Hosting Model Before Comparing Providers

Before comparing individual hosts, decide who should manage the technical infrastructure. This choice affects workload, flexibility, cost, and how much control you have over performance.

Hosted Ecommerce Platforms Reduce Technical Maintenance

A hosted ecommerce platform bundles store software and hosting into one managed service. Platforms such as Shopify, Wix, and Squarespace handle the underlying hosting environment, certificates, platform updates, and much of the infrastructure scaling.

This model suits owners who want to spend more time on products, merchandising, customer acquisition, and fulfillment than server administration. Shopify includes hosting with its plans, uses a global content delivery network, provides unlimited bandwidth, and operates a PCI-compliant commerce environment. Wix also provides managed ecommerce hosting with CDN delivery and built-in security, while Squarespace integrates hosting and secure checkout with its commerce platform.

The trade-off is control. You generally cannot choose the server stack, tune low-level settings, or move the platform application to another host. Customization depends on the platform’s themes, apps, APIs, and development framework.

For many small stores, that is a reasonable exchange. If your priority is launching quickly with less technical maintenance, a hosted platform is often the simpler route. The important question is whether its merchandising, checkout, integrations, and growth limits fit your business.

Self-Hosted WooCommerce Gives You More Infrastructure Control

WooCommerce runs on WordPress, and you choose the hosting provider. That gives you more control over themes, plugins, database access, caching, development workflows, and migration.

The flexibility is useful when you need custom content structures, specialized plugins, unusual checkout logic, or deep WordPress integration. You can also move a WooCommerce store between compatible hosts, reducing infrastructure lock-in.

The trade-off is responsibility. Your store depends on compatible versions of WordPress, WooCommerce, PHP, the database, themes, and plugins. In 2026, WooCommerce’s published recommendations for current releases call for WordPress 6.9 or newer, PHP 8.3 or newer, MySQL 8.0 or MariaDB 10.6 or newer, HTTPS, and at least a 256 MB WordPress memory limit. Check the current requirements before launch because they change over time.

You do not need to become a server engineer. Managed WooCommerce hosting can handle much of the maintenance while preserving WordPress flexibility. Just recognize that hosting quality becomes a more visible part of your store architecture than it is on a fully hosted platform.

Managed Ecommerce Hosting Is Often Worth More Than Bare-Bones Shared Hosting

Cheap shared hosting can work for a new store, but ecommerce creates dynamic requests that basic websites do not. Carts, customer accounts, searches, filters, inventory queries, and checkout actions all add server work.

Managed ecommerce or WooCommerce hosting often includes automatic backups, server-level caching, CDN integration, security monitoring, staging, application updates, and support familiar with online stores. The package varies, so do not assume the word “managed” guarantees the same service everywhere.

The decision depends on how much technical work you want to own. If you are comfortable configuring caching, monitoring resources, managing backups, and troubleshooting plugins, a simpler plan may be enough. If every server problem pulls you away from orders and marketing, managed hosting can be cheaper in practical terms even at a higher monthly price.

I suggest comparing hosting cost with the cost of disruption. A store producing meaningful revenue has more to lose from slow checkout or a failed restore than a site with a handful of weekly visitors. As sales increase, responsive support, easy recovery, and predictable performance become more valuable.

Build Your Hosting Requirements Around Your Store

The best plan is the one that matches how your store behaves. Define expected traffic, catalog complexity, audience location, integrations, and tolerance for downtime before shopping for providers.

Estimate Workload Instead Of Looking Only At Visitor Counts

Monthly visits do not fully explain how hard a store makes the server work. Two stores with 20,000 monthly visits can need very different resources.

A small catalog with lightweight pages and mostly cached traffic may run comfortably on modest hosting. A store with thousands of variations, advanced filtering, subscriptions, customer-specific pricing, or many simultaneous cart sessions may need more CPU, memory, database capacity, and concurrent processing.

Map the actions that create dynamic work: product search, account pages, cart updates, checkout, personalization, and API synchronization. Then consider traffic concentration. Twenty thousand visits spread across a month are easier to handle than the same volume arriving during two influencer promotions.

Use this short workload profile:

  • Catalog: Products, variations, large media files, and frequently changing inventory.
  • Traffic pattern: Normal usage plus campaign, launch, seasonal, or social spikes.
  • Dynamic activity: Search, filtering, accounts, carts, subscriptions, and personalization.
  • Integrations: Payments, shipping, inventory, email, and marketplace feeds.
  • Growth: What changes if orders double over the next year.

This gives you a more useful hosting brief than simply asking for a plan that supports a certain number of visits.

Match Server Location And CDN Coverage To Your Customers

Physical distance still affects how quickly data travels, but modern ecommerce hosting often combines an origin server with a content delivery network, or CDN. The CDN serves cacheable assets from locations closer to visitors, reducing latency for images, scripts, and stylesheets.

If most customers are in one region, choose infrastructure with strong coverage there. If you sell internationally, global CDN reach becomes more important. Do not assume the provider with the longest data-center list automatically wins; what matters is how quickly your real shoppers receive content and how efficiently dynamic requests reach the origin.

Location can also intersect with privacy, tax, payment, and data-residency requirements. Hosting is only one part of the commerce stack, so confirm that your entire setup supports the countries where you intend to sell.

For a small store, keep this practical. Start with your main customer region, enable CDN delivery, and test performance from the markets that produce revenue. If international expansion later creates a measurable latency problem, adjust the infrastructure then. Buying a complex global setup before you have global demand rarely produces the best return.

Define Your Recovery, Security, And Support Minimums

Security and recovery should be buying criteria, not emergency tasks. At minimum, look for SSL, automated backups, clear restore procedures, current server software, malware or threat monitoring, firewall protection, secure account access, and two-factor authentication where available.

If you use WordPress, confirm how core, plugin, and theme updates are handled. Automatic updates are useful, but you still need a plan for compatibility problems.

Backups deserve special attention. Ask how often they run, how long copies are retained, whether files and databases are included, and whether you can create an on-demand backup before a major change. A backup has little value if restoring it is confusing or slow.

Support should be judged by the problems it can actually solve. Can the team help identify a resource limit, PHP error, SSL issue, failed restore, or caching problem? Is ecommerce support included, or is application troubleshooting outside scope?

Write these minimums down before comparing providers. Doing that keeps a low promotional price from distracting you from the features that matter after the store starts taking orders.

Compare Hosting Providers By Features That Affect Revenue

Once you know your hosting model and workload, compare providers using a short list of capabilities that affect shopper experience or operational risk.

No provider needs to lead every category. Choose the combination that removes the biggest risks for your store.

Evaluate The Performance Stack, Not A Single Speed Claim

“Fast hosting” is a marketing label. Store performance depends on several components working together: adequate CPU and memory, modern storage, current PHP, efficient database handling, server-side caching, object caching where useful, and a CDN.

For WooCommerce, Hostinger and SiteGround show what managed performance bundles can include. Hostinger currently combines LiteSpeed-based delivery, CDN access, object caching, SSL, and automated backups. SiteGround combines CDN delivery, multi-level caching, daily backups, WordPress management, and staging on eligible plans.

Feature lists are only the starting point. A plan can include a CDN and caching while still limiting CPU time, memory, concurrent processes, or database workload. Read the resource limits and upgrade rules before moving a busy store.

If possible, test a copy of your own site with representative products, plugins, images, and checkout flows. Marketing demos are usually cleaner than real stores. Your workload is the benchmark that matters.

Treat Backups And Security As Sales Continuity Features

Security features protect your ability to keep selling. A compromised plugin, broken update, accidental deletion, or malicious traffic spike can interrupt orders as effectively as a slow server.

A strong setup should reduce manual security work through automatic SSL renewal, a web application firewall, malware scanning, DDoS mitigation, software patching, secure account access, and isolated environments where available.

For WordPress stores, staging and easy restore options are especially valuable. Staging lets you test theme changes, plugin updates, and checkout modifications away from live customers. An on-demand backup creates a clear recovery point before major changes.

Managed WooCommerce specialists such as Nexcess can make sense once a store outgrows basic hosting and needs more ecommerce-focused operations. That does not mean every new store needs specialist infrastructure. It means recovery, monitoring, and support should become stronger as the financial cost of downtime increases.

Think of security as continuity rather than perfection. You cannot guarantee that nothing will ever fail, but you can reduce risk and make recovery controlled when something does go wrong.

Compare Support And Scaling Before You Need Either One

Support quality is difficult to measure from a pricing page, but you can examine scope, contact methods, documentation, escalation paths, and ecommerce expertise.

Ask one realistic question before buying, such as, “What happens if checkout becomes slow during a campaign?” or “Can you identify whether my store is hitting worker or CPU limits?” A useful answer should explain what the team can inspect and what your upgrade or troubleshooting options are.

Scaling deserves the same scrutiny. Find out whether you can upgrade without migration, whether larger plans add CPU and memory rather than only storage, and whether traffic spikes are handled automatically or can trigger throttling.

For small stores, an easy upgrade path often matters more than complex autoscaling. You want to move from launch to growth without an emergency migration after your first successful campaign.

Choose a host for the next credible stage of your business, not an imaginary enterprise future. The right plan leaves room for growth while keeping today’s cost and management workload sensible.

Set Up Hosting For A Fast, Stable Store

A good provider can still produce a slow store if configuration is poor. Set up the basics deliberately so caching, security, media delivery, and dynamic ecommerce pages work together.

Configure The Domain, HTTPS, CDN, And Caching In The Right Order

Start with your domain and HTTPS. The primary domain should resolve consistently, redirect alternate versions to one canonical address, and load securely. Fix mixed-content warnings caused by old images or scripts using insecure URLs.

Next, enable the CDN if your platform does not manage one automatically. Then configure caching. Full-page caching can make product and category pages much faster because the server does not rebuild identical output for every visitor. Object caching can reduce repeated database work on dynamic WordPress stores.

The ecommerce exception is personalization. Cart, checkout, account, and customer-specific pages should not be served from a shared full-page cache. Good WooCommerce hosting often handles exclusions automatically, but verify them after changing cache or CDN rules. A bad configuration can show stale carts or incorrect account state.

Avoid enabling multiple page caches, image optimizers, or script-minification systems at the same time. Overlapping tools create conflicts that are difficult to diagnose.

Make one meaningful change, test the storefront and checkout, then continue. Controlled setup is usually faster than untangling several optimization layers after customers report errors.

Keep Themes, Images, Apps, And Plugins From Overloading The Host

Hosting cannot compensate indefinitely for a heavy storefront. Oversized images, video backgrounds, complex themes, third-party scripts, and too many plugins can consume browser and server resources even on strong infrastructure.

Start with product images. Upload realistic dimensions, use modern formats where supported, compress files without damaging product detail, and avoid serving full-resolution originals inside small collection cards. Lazy loading below-the-fold media also reduces the browser’s initial workload.

Next, audit functionality. Every app or plugin should justify its cost in revenue, operations, or customer experience. Review widgets, chat, heatmaps, personalization, upsells, tracking tags, and social feeds may each seem small but become expensive when combined.

On WooCommerce, plugins can also increase database work. Search, filtering, reporting, and inventory extensions may create heavy queries that only become obvious as the catalog grows. Remove inactive software and overlapping functionality.

Treat performance as a budget. When you add a feature, test what changes. If a conversion tool noticeably slows a product page, compare the revenue it creates with the friction it adds instead of assuming that more features always improve the store.

Verify That Your Technical Stack Meets Current Ecommerce Requirements

Self-hosted stores need a maintained software foundation. Confirm that the server supports current recommended versions of WordPress, WooCommerce, PHP, and the database rather than relying on outdated minimums.

For current WooCommerce releases in 2026, published recommendations include WordPress 6.9 or later, PHP 8.3 or later, MySQL 8.0 or MariaDB 10.6 or later, HTTPS, and at least 256 MB of WordPress memory. Older versions may still run, but outdated software can create security and compatibility problems.

Do not update a live revenue-producing store blindly. Use staging when available, create a fresh backup, then test product pages, cart behavior, checkout, payment callbacks, transactional emails, customer accounts, and important integrations.

Hosted platforms simplify this because the provider manages the core infrastructure and application environment. You still need to maintain custom code, apps, themes, and integrations, but you are not managing the server stack directly.

Whichever model you use, document important changes. When something fails, knowing what changed recently is often the fastest route to a fix.

Measure Whether Hosting Is Actually Helping You Sell

After launch, replace assumptions with data. Judge hosting by the shopping experience customers receive and whether infrastructure issues are interfering with revenue.

Track Core Web Vitals Alongside Store-Specific Timing

Google’s Core Web Vitals provide a useful baseline. In 2026, the key metrics are Largest Contentful Paint for loading, Interaction to Next Paint for responsiveness, and Cumulative Layout Shift for visual stability. Good targets are LCP of 2.5 seconds or less, INP of 200 milliseconds or less, and CLS of 0.1 or less at the 75th percentile.

Those metrics are not enough on their own. Test the paths shoppers actually use: collection browsing, filters, product-option changes, cart updates, and checkout transitions. A homepage can score well while a heavily scripted product template still feels slow.

Use field data and controlled lab tests together. Field data shows how real visitors experience the site across devices and networks. Lab tests help reproduce a problem after a theme, plugin, image, or hosting change.

Track mobile separately because slower devices and mobile networks expose performance issues sooner.

The objective is not a perfect score. It is a consistently fast path from landing page to purchase, especially on pages that contribute most to revenue.

Separate Hosting Bottlenecks From Front-End Problems

When a store feels slow, switching hosts is tempting. Sometimes the host is the problem; sometimes it is not.

Start by separating server delay from browser delay. High time to first byte can point toward server processing, database work, network latency, or an overloaded account. A page that starts responding quickly but takes a long time to become usable may be suffering from oversized images, JavaScript, fonts, app scripts, or theme complexity.

For WooCommerce, compare cached and uncached pages. If category pages are fast but cart and account pages are slow, dynamic processing may be the issue. If the WordPress dashboard is sluggish, inspect database load, scheduled tasks, plugins, and resource limits.

Ask your host for evidence when you suspect infrastructure. CPU graphs, memory usage, process limits, error logs, and traffic patterns can reveal whether the account is hitting a ceiling.

Do not migrate until you can explain what the move should fix. If third-party scripts are responsible for most of the delay, a larger server may leave the shopper experience nearly unchanged.

Test Performance Against Conversion And Revenue Events

Technical metrics become more useful when connected with business behavior. Compare performance during high- and low-conversion periods, but remember that promotions, traffic sources, pricing, product availability, and seasonality also influence sales.

A practical dashboard can track page speed, server errors, uptime, checkout errors, conversion rate, cart abandonment, and revenue. Add notes when you launch a theme change, campaign, new app, or hosting upgrade. Those annotations help you connect technical changes with commercial outcomes.

Imagine a weekend promotion where traffic triples, server response time rises sharply, checkout errors appear, and conversion falls while the offer stays unchanged. That pattern suggests a capacity problem worth investigating. If response time stays stable but conversion drops only from one advertising source, the cause is more likely marketing quality than hosting.

Run controlled changes when possible. Optimize images, remove one slow script, adjust caching, or increase resources, then compare similar page types and traffic conditions.

You do not need to become a performance engineer. You only need enough evidence to avoid making hosting decisions from fear, guesswork, or one speed-test screenshot.

Avoid Common Hosting Mistakes And Troubleshoot Problems

Most expensive hosting mistakes are predictable: choosing only by promotional price, changing too many variables at once, ignoring backups, or discovering limits during a major campaign. A simple troubleshooting process lowers that risk.

Do Not Choose A Plan From The Introductory Price Alone

Hosting promotions can make one plan look dramatically cheaper than another, but the first invoice rarely shows the full operating cost. Check renewal pricing, billing term, included backups, email, CDN, SSL, staging, migration, support level, and paid add-ons you will actually use.

Resource limits matter even more for ecommerce. “Unlimited traffic” does not necessarily mean unlimited CPU, memory, database usage, concurrent processes, or file counts. Read the provider’s resource policies so you understand what happens when the store becomes busy.

Also price the management workload. A cheaper unmanaged plan may require you to configure security, backups, updates, caching, and monitoring yourself. That can be a good trade if you have the skills. It can be expensive if you need developer help every time something changes.

Create a 12- or 24-month cost comparison instead of focusing on the first month. Include the services required to operate safely.

The cheapest plan that genuinely meets your requirements can be an excellent choice. The mistake is discovering those requirements only after your first serious problem.

Troubleshoot Slow Carts, Checkout, And Admin Pages Systematically

Dynamic pages need a different troubleshooting process from cached storefront pages. If product pages are fast but carts, checkout, search, or the WordPress dashboard are slow, focus on server processing, database queries, plugins, external APIs, and background tasks.

First, reproduce the problem. Note the exact page, action, time, and whether the delay is consistent. Then check whether it started after an update, app installation, campaign, or configuration change.

On WooCommerce, disable nonessential plugins in staging to isolate conflicts. Review error logs and scheduled jobs. Shipping-rate, tax, fraud, or payment services can also delay checkout when an external API responds slowly.

If the issue appears only under traffic, inspect resource graphs with your host. You may need more workers, memory, CPU, or database capacity. If the server has plenty of headroom, investigate the application layer instead.

Do not “fix” checkout by caching it like a static page. Customer-specific state must remain accurate. Optimize the dynamic path.

Change one major variable at a time, retest, and record what improved. That prevents random upgrades and plugin changes from creating new problems.

Prepare For Downtime Before You Experience It

Every store needs a simple incident plan. Know who can act, what should be checked, and how you can restore sales.

Protect access to your domain registrar, hosting account, ecommerce platform, payment provider, and DNS with unique passwords and two-factor authentication. If the business depends on one owner account, create a trusted backup administrator.

Know how to restore a backup and how recent it will be. For a store taking frequent orders, restoring yesterday’s database may remove legitimate orders placed since that backup. Ask your provider how restores affect ecommerce data and whether more granular recovery is available.

When the site goes down, determine whether the issue is local, DNS-related, platform-wide, application-specific, or caused by a recent change. Save error messages and timestamps before changing settings. If a deploy or plugin update caused the problem, rollback may be safer than debugging live.

Communicate when an outage affects customers. A short status update on another channel can reduce repeated support requests.

The best recovery plan is one you have tested before revenue depends on it.

Scale Hosting As Your Store Grows

Growth changes what “good enough” means. Review capacity before your catalog, traffic, integrations, and order volume turn a previously adequate plan into a bottleneck.

Watch For Signals That You Need More Resources

Do not upgrade only because traffic increased. Upgrade when evidence shows the environment is approaching its limits or the business risk of reaching them has become important.

Useful signals include rising server response time during busy periods, repeated CPU or memory throttling, worker saturation, database slowdowns, checkout delays, failed background jobs, timeouts, or support confirming that resource limits are being reached. You may also need a larger plan for staging, more frequent backups, or stronger support rather than raw speed.

Seasonality matters. Before a major holiday or launch, use previous peak traffic, email-list size, advertising spend, and expected conversion to estimate a realistic peak. Leave margin between normal usage and maximum capacity.

At the same time, do not upgrade every time a speed score moves. First remove obvious front-end waste, fix inefficient plugins, optimize images, and confirm caching works.

Scaling clean architecture is usually cheaper than buying server power to hide avoidable inefficiency.

Use A Staged Upgrade Path Instead Of Jumping Straight To A Dedicated Server

Small stores usually have several steps available before dedicated infrastructure makes sense. A common path moves from entry-level managed hosting to a higher-resource shared or cloud plan, then to managed cloud, VPS, or specialist ecommerce infrastructure as needs grow.

Each step should solve a measured problem. More CPU and memory help compute-heavy requests. Additional workers improve concurrency. Object caching can reduce repeated database work. A stronger CDN improves global asset delivery, while better database resources can help large catalogs and search-heavy stores.

Management matters as much as hardware. A VPS offers more control but can shift operating-system, firewall, update, monitoring, and recovery work to you unless it is fully managed. If you do not want that responsibility, managed cloud hosting may be a better next step.

Hosted platforms handle most infrastructure scaling internally, so growth decisions focus more on plan features, app architecture, theme performance, and platform limits than server sizes.

Once ecommerce becomes an important revenue channel, review capacity every few months so upgrades happen deliberately rather than during a crisis.

Migrate Without Creating A New Sales Problem

A hosting migration should improve the store without disrupting customers, search visibility, email, or order data. Treat it like a release, not just a file transfer.

Create a full backup first. Build and test the store on the new environment using a temporary address or hosts-file method while public traffic stays on the old site. Test product pages, search, cart, checkout, payment callbacks, account login, transactional email, analytics, redirects, and integrations.

For an active WooCommerce store, pay close attention to database changes during the migration window. Orders, accounts, inventory, and form submissions can continue while files are copied. Use a process that minimizes the final synchronization period, and consider a brief maintenance window during the last database cutover if necessary.

Lowering DNS time-to-live before the move can help changes propagate faster, but keep the old hosting account active until traffic has clearly moved and the new environment is stable.

After launch, monitor error logs, order flow, payment confirmations, speed, search data, and customer messages.

A successful migration is boring for customers. They should simply notice a faster, more stable store.
